Shares of Okeanis Eco Tankers Corp. (NYSE:ECO – Get Free Report) hit a new 52-week high during trading on Wednesday following a stronger than expected earnings report. The company traded as high as $35.85 and last traded at $35.5510, with a volume of 44075 shares traded. The stock had previously closed at $35.25.
The company reported $0.77 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.29 by $0.48. The company had revenue of $59.95 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$51.29 million. Okeanis Eco Tankers had a return on equity of 15.81% and a net margin of 19.52%.
Okeanis Eco Tankers Increases Dividend
The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, December 11th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, December 2nd will be issued a $0.75 dividend. This is a boost from Okeanis Eco Tankers’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.70.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, December 2nd. This represents a $3.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 7.8%. Okeanis Eco Tankers’s payout ratio is presently 133.97%.

Okeanis Eco Tankers Company Profile
Okeanis Eco Tankers Corp., a shipping company, owns and operates tanker vessels worldwide. It operates a fleet of 14 tanker vessels comprising six modern Suezmax tankers and eight modern VLCC tankers focusing on the transportation of crude oil. The company was incorporated in 2018 and is based in Neo Faliro, Greece.
